they claim the bag to be 10x4x2 and the clear front pocket to be 8x4. Should be able to be plenty useful. Dennis Kirk has it for about $36. Tempted to just order one and see. If it's going to be too much of a project, just send it back.

As for the windshield screw spacing. I can't really tell other than my bike has 3 screws and the older fairings have 5 it seems. If that's all the difference is, should be a simple deal.
